Having a teaser on YouTube isn’t enough; you need the right quality, script, and structure to truly engage viewers and boost interaction. Below are the key tips to keep in mind when creating a YouTube teaser:
A powerful teaser starts with a clear, goal-driven script. Write a scenario for advertising teaser that hooks viewers within the first few seconds; whether it’s with a bold question, a relatable problem, or a creative visual. Then quickly introduce your product or service as the solution. The narrative should be simple, clear, and centered around one key message. Avoid unnecessary complexity or confusing language.
The first few seconds on YouTube are critical. Viewers decide within 3 to 5 seconds whether to stay or skip the video. That’s why the opening line, image, or music in your teaser must be unique and attention-grabbing. Use visual shocks, bold questions, or direct brand introductions to stand out.
Even the best script won’t work if the video has poor image or sound quality. Use a good camera, proper lighting, and clean editing to ensure your teaser looks professional. In addition, color schemes, fonts, and graphics should align with your brand’s identity.
Sound is just as important as visuals. A professional voiceover with the right tone helps communicate your message more effectively. The narrator’s voice should match your brand personality; warm, energetic, formal, or friendly. Background music must also suit the mood of the video to deliver the right emotional impact.
Many YouTube users; especially on mobile; watch videos without sound. Using key on-screen text (like subtitles or callout text) ensures your message still gets across in any situation. The text should be short, easy to read, and aligned with your brand’s tone.
In the digital world, attention spans are short. The most effective teasers are usually between 15 to 30 seconds long. Within this limited time, your message should be delivered clearly; without any fluff. If your key point comes at second 20, chances are the viewer won’t stick around that long!

Choosing the right tools is crucial for creating a successful YouTube teaser. Depending on your skill level, budget, and needs, there are various software and platforms that simplify and speed up the video production process.
The table below highlights the top tools and programs for creating high-quality YouTube teasers. It provides a quick overview of each tool’s features and ideal use case.
Tool Name | Usage Type | Key Features | Best For |
---|---|---|---|
Adobe Premiere Pro | Professional Editing | Advanced timeline, cinematic effects, multi-layer audio | Professional editors |
CapCut | Quick Mobile Editing | Trending effects, fast text tools, Full HD export | Beginners to intermediate users |
Canva Video | Template-Based Video Design | Drag & Drop, pre-made fonts and animations, ideal for marketers | Content marketers |
InVideo | Online Teaser Creation | YouTube templates, fast editing, no watermark in paid plan | Non-technical users |
Descript | Voiceover & Audio Editing | Edit audio via text, speech-to-text, AI voice tools | Podcasters & YouTubers |
